The Complexity of Asylum Law in the United States
Asylum law in the United States is governed by a blend of national statutes, regulatory regulations, administrative case law, and evolving court readings. To properly secure asylum status, an individual must demonstrate a credible fear of oppression in their origin nation based on one of the five specified bases set forth under the Immigration and Nationality Act. This calls for not only a powerful individual account but also extensive supporting documentation, including nation-specific assessments, expert opinions, healthcare documentation, and confirming statements from third parties.
The legal criteria for asylum applications are rigorous. Immigration judges evaluate every aspect of an applicant’s claim, from the credibility of their declarations to the sufficiency of the evidence provided. A lone inconsistency or deficiency in the record can weaken an otherwise valid application. An experienced legal counsel understands these standards intimately and knows how to construct a case that fulfills the elevated standard of proof required. Without skilled legal counsel, asylum seekers are substantially more prone to have their claims denied, irrespective of the legitimacy of their apprehension of harm.

What is asylum and who is eligible to apply in Washington, IL?
Asylum represents a type of lawful protection open to persons who have escaped their native nation and are unable or not willing to return due to oppression or a well-founded apprehension of persecution based on racial identity, religious belief, nationality, participation in a specific societal class, or political viewpoint. To be qualified, you must be bodily present in the United States, no matter what your immigrant standing. What is the deadline for filing an asylum application?
Typically, you must lodge your asylum claim within one year of your last arrival in the United States. However, there are certain exemptions to this deadline, which include altered circumstances that substantially influence your qualification or remarkable circumstances that kept you from submitting on time. What evidence is needed to support an asylum claim?
Bolstering an asylum petition necessitates thorough documentation and proof establishing the persecution you have endured or have reason to fear. This could consist of personal declarations, country condition analyses, medical records, photographs, police records, news articles, affidavits from witnesses, and any other documentation that corroborates your case. Can I work in the United States while my asylum case is pending?
You may apply for an Employment Authorization Document (EAD) if your asylum request has been awaiting a decision for 180 days or more without a decision, as long as the delay was not caused by you. Once approved, the work permit permits you to legally obtain employment in the United States while awaiting a determination on your asylum case.
